Beaver Glen's numbers point to a community priced on the more accessible end for Houston County, with a median price of $345,450 and a median price per square foot of $101.83. That per-square-foot figure is a useful signal here — it suggests value is being driven more by square footage and condition than by any single standout feature, since there is no listed amenity package pulling the price up.
A median of 21 days on market is a reasonably brisk pace, not a stale one. With only 4 closings in the current window, the sample is thin enough that any one sale can move the median — sellers should price off comparable condition and square footage rather than assuming the last closing sets the new floor, and buyers should expect some room to negotiate on homes that sit past the three-week mark.

What the numbers are actually saying
With a median price per square foot of $101.83, Beaver Glen sits in territory where the home itself — layout, updates, lot — is doing the work of setting value, rather than a clubhouse, pool, or gate. That is a distinction buyers should factor into how they compare this community to others in the county: the price is a function of the house, not the neighborhood package.
The median 21-day time on market suggests correctly priced, presentable listings are not lingering, but the small closings count (four in this window) means the trend line is directional rather than definitive. Both buyers and sellers should treat the median price as a reference point to build from, not a ceiling or floor to lean on.
